Certified Nursing Assistant - Skills Page

 

back

Supplies needed:

  1. gloves
  2. kidney basin (marked for nails)
  3. Soap
  4. towels (2)
  5. Washcloth
  6. Nail file
  7. orange stick
  8. lotion
  9. comb/brush

Procedure:

  1. Knock, greet resident by name and introduce self and title. Explain intended procedure and ask permission.
  2. Excuse self to wash hands and gather supplies. Give call button.
  3. Simulate hand wash and gather supplies
    - Verbalize checking water temperature
  4. Knock, greet resident by name
  5. Set up table, cover with towel and lay supplies down
  6. CLOSE CURTAIN FOR PRIVACY
  7. Raise bed, position pt. as dangling
  8. Begin w/ soaking fingernails
  9. Brush hair
  10. Orange stick under nails & cuticles
  11. File nails
  12. Lotion massage hands pat dry if needed
  13. Reposition pt. to sitting or lying as desired
  14. Pretty beds, lower beds, call bell, check comfort, open curtain
  15. Return clean/disinfected kidney basin, brush, nail file, lotion & orange stick to bedside
  16. Clean up dirty linens
  17. Wash hands

Testing Checklist:

  • Did Candidate verbalize safe water temperature?
  • Remove residue from under nails?
  • Dry hands after soaking?
  • Leave nails smooth w/o jagged edges?
  • Apply lotion?
  • Clean and store equipment leaving work area tidy?
  • Wash hands before and after?
